Abstract
Effective performance tracking is pivotal for brands striving to excel in the dynamic world of dermocosmetics. This study introduces a system designed to monitor the sales performance of two new premium dermocosmetic brands entering the pharmacy channel of a global FMCG company. By emphasizing the need for understanding customer behavior and tailoring sales strategies, the research integrates RFMV (Recency, Frequency, Monetary, and “V” for in-pharmacy sales influencing factors) analysis as a powerful tool for customer segmentation. The study employs RFMV analysis and K-means clustering to classify pharmacies into three distinct segments: “Loyal Customers,” “Potential Loyal Customers,” and “Risk Customers.” Strategic insights are provided for each segment, offering practical recommendations to enhance sales performance and refine marketing tactics. This approach delivers actionable insights for optimizing product performance and strategic decision-making in a competitive market.
